Quote:
Originally Posted by Becure View Post
Thanks for the heads up!

So there's no way i can take a 2x RCA => XLR (y-cable)?
No. Because the inputs of the Mbox are MONO and using a "Y" cable would be trying to stuff a stereo unbalanced signal, into a mono balanced input. It just doesn't work that way. Straight cables, one for left, and one for right are what you need.
